#2 You are a Member of COSHRM
COSHRM is the state association for HR professionals.
You Are a Member
You are a member of COSHRM, Colorado SHRM, if you belong to a local chapter or to SHRM and you live in Colorado. COSHRM provides services and support to the six SHRM chapters in Colorado.
FYI, the six Colorado chapters are: CHRA, Denver area; BAHRA, Boulder area; CSSHRM, Colorado Springs area; NCHRA, Ft Collins area; HCHRA, Glenwood Springs area; WCHRA, Grand Junction area.
Take a Role at the State Level
The working body of COSHRM is the State Council. Members are the six Colorado chapters' presidents, past presidents and presidents-elect and directors of the Core Leadership Areas (CLA's). Directors come from local chapters and at-large SHRM members. Want to get involved at the state level? Apply to be a director. Most openings occur in the late fall for board changeover in January. #3 Become a Member of SHRM
SHRM, the Society for Human Resource Management, is the national/international association for HR professionals.
How to Become a Member
Go to shrm.org to register or use this registration form. You will need to input the WCHRA chapter number. WCHRA is SHRM Chapter #237.
Benefits of Membership
With over 200,000 members worldwide, SHRM provides an international venue for HR professionals to interact and learn. Key benefits are comprehensive, essential HR information and well-done, exciting conferences. SHRM is the voice of the HR profession.
Annual Dues
The cost is $165/year.
